Our primary focus has been on saving water in all production phases. We do this by working with factories using closed-loop water systems, meaning that the water is reused in the wash process, resulting in lower water consumption and less water waste.

We've also used recycled materials from industrial waste and collected garments, recycled threads, labels and pocketing, and partly recycled metal zippers and trims. Remember, by reusing — we're reducing.

We constantly try to be more transparent: to show you what we've done, how we've done it, and why it matters. That's why we've included the Life Cycle Assessment data with each denim garment so that you can easily see the environmental impact of the pieces you like.
